About Aircapture

At Aircapture, we are dedicated to solving the climate crisis through innovative technology. We provide commercial and industrial customers with clean CO₂ captured directly from the atmosphere, aiming to improve the environment, economy, and lives. We value a diverse team with varied backgrounds to achieve our ambitious goals.

Role Overview: Senior Data Engineer

As a Senior Data Engineer at Aircapture, you will be instrumental in shaping the data foundation that powers our groundbreaking climate technology. You will own the pipelines, models, and analyses that transform operational data from our Direct Air Capture (DAC) systems into critical insights for our engineers and scientists. By collaborating with cross-functional stakeholders, you will build and manage production data systems, setting high standards and making enduring architectural choices.

What You’ll Do Here

  • Own and evolve Aircapture’s end-to-end data platform, utilizing both Ignition and AWS.
  • Set technical direction for the data stack, evaluating tools, defining standards, and making durable architectural decisions.
  • Standardize and enforce engineering workflows across the data stack, including version control, code review, CI/CD, testing, and documentation.
  • Maintain and support on-prem server systems connected to the data stack.
  • Partner closely with controls engineering on Ignition rollout.

Your Skills And Experience Include

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Engineering, Data Science, or a related field, or equivalent hands-on industry experience; Master’s degree is preferred.
  • 6+ years of experience building and operating mission-critical production data systems for novel technology.
  • Solid experience with AWS and its services such as RDS, IAM, VPC, and S3.
  • Strong SQL and Python expertise combined with solid engineering fundamentals in Git, CI/CD, and production workflows.
  • Thorough background in dbt across the full model lifecycle, alongside orchestration tools like Airflow and Docker for production deployment.
  • Strong analytical orientation toward data interpretation, with the ability to navigate ambiguity and adjust architectural decisions.
  • Effective cross-functional collaborator and communicator, capable of translating ambiguity into scoped work and providing constructive pushback when necessary.
  • Self-directed, resourceful, and highly ownership-oriented from scoping through delivery.
  • Bonus points for experience with industrial data systems (Ignition, SCADA, time-series), BI tools, or the climate/energy domain.
